Rasam for 4 persons
Ingredients:- 1.Imli : size of a small lime
2.Hing: a little
3. Salt: To taste
4. Tomatoes: 02
5. rasam masala: 01 and a half tea spoons
Rasam Masala(1kg ) :- Get this masala ground in a chakki nearby and keep it in a airtight container. This will last you for 2-3 months.
1. Sabut Dhaniya: 500 gms
2. Lal Mirch: 200 gms
3. Kali Mirch( black pepper): 100 gms
4. Sabut methi : 02 Table spoons
5. Channa ka dal: 50 gms
6. Arhar dal: 50 gms
7. Sabut haldi: 50 gms
Procedure: To make a delicious rasam follow the steps given below:-
1. Soak the imli in water and squeeze the same to get the juice. You should get about two small cups of juice from this imli.
2. To this water, add salt to taste, hing, masala, and sliced tomatoes. Boil this mixture for about ten minutes until the raw smell of the imli is gone.
3. Cook half a cup of arhar dal separately in a pressure cooker. Mash this dal and add this to the rasm mixture obtained at step 2.
4. Add some more water to make it diluted. Start boiling the same now. When the rasma starts boiling, switch off the flame.
5. Garnish the rasam with curry leaves and green coriander leaves.
6. Last but not the least, in a tea spoon of ghee, add some mustard seeds and when it crackles , add it to the rasam. The piping hot delicious rasam is ready. Serve it hot.
